Ingredients You’ll Need

So…”what is the secret mix of 4 pantry seasonings you need to bring bland drumsticks to life?” you ask. I’ll tell ya…

raw chicken drumsticks and seasonings

We use a blend of seasonings that Polly’s mom (Janny) used regularly to prepare chicken-on-the-bone for her family while growing up. We had a hunch Janny’s salty-savory mix was the right blend for our chicken drumsticks. After several tests by us and our cookbook testing team–who still rave about this recipe–we were right!

Here is the 4-ingredient seasoning line-up:

  1. Garlic Salt
  2. Onion Salt
  3. Celery Salt
  4. Poultry Seasoning

Keep these on hand and use the same blend for all cuts of chicken or even pork, too.

How to Make This Recipe Into a Freezer Meal

When you combine the magical powers of the Crockpot AND freezer cooking, you practically set yourself up for hands-free cooking. That’s because after you safely thaw your chicken, you can just dump it all into the Crockpot, push a button, and you’re done!

chicken drumsticks in a freezer bag

Freezer Meal Instructions for Drumsticks

Freeze for Later: Follow step 1. Place the seasoned chicken and the broth in a gallon-size freezer bag. Seal and freeze.

Prepare From Frozen: Safely thaw your chicken. Then, just follow the cooking instructions! Here is how long to cook chicken in the slow cooker by the way. Hint: You have probably been overcooking it!

Crockpot Drumsticks

With only 4 ingredients and a few hours in the slow cooker, these drumsticks will be fall-off-the bone tender and perfectly seasoned. Throw them under the broiled to crisp up at the end.

Yield: 6 servings (2 drumsticks per serving) 1x
Prep: 5 minutesCook: 4 hoursTotal: 4 hours 5 minutes
Print Recipe Rate Pin for Later
  • Email
Scale:

Ingredients

  • 1 teaspoon garlic salt
  • 1 teaspoon onion salt
  • 1 teaspoon celery sal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on poultry seasoning
  • 2 1/2 – 3 pounds bone-in, skin-on chicken drumsticks

Before You Begin! If you make this, please leave a review and rating letting us know how you liked this recipe! This helps our business thrive & continue providing free recipes.

Instructions

Make It Now:

  1. In a small bowl, combine the garlic salt, onion salt, celery salt, and poultry seasoning. Sprinkle the seasoning evenly over the drumsticks and rub it in to coat all sides. (Freezing instructions begin here.)
  2. Place seasoned drumsticks in the crockpot. Cover and cook on LOW for 3 to 4 hours, until cooked through. (Chicken is done when it’s 165°F internally.)
  3. Position the top oven rack about 6 inches below the broiler. Preheat the broiler. Line a rimmed baking sheet with foil.
  4. Use tongs to place the drumsticks on the prepared baking sheet; discard any liquid remaining in the cooker. Broil until the chicken starts to brown and look crispy, 2 to 3 minutes. Flip the chicken over, and broil until the skin begins to brown and look crispy, 2 to 3 minutes more. 

Freeze For Later: Follow Step 1. Place the seasoned chicken in a gallon-sized freezer bag or container in a single layer. Seal and freeze flat. Once it’s fully frozen, you can move the meal elsewhere in the freezer.

Prepare From Frozen: Thaw completely in the refrigerator. Follow Steps 2-4.
